Description

Configure, install, and maintain mostly Unix/Linux computer systems in a stand-alone and networked environment. Research complex software and hardware before installation. Perform and analyze weekly security audits for nonstandard events. Implement backup solution and ensure a cohesive disaster recovery plan. Manage IAVA process for group utilizing complex Perl and VBA scripts.

Lock down Unix/Linux/Windows computer in a mixed environment based upon classified security requirements. Manage user accounts for Unix/Linux/Windows, reset passwords, and perform annual computer recertification. Develop and maintain System Security Plans (SSPs) for multiple facilities to ensure compliance with government sponsors.


Requirements

Required: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, related field or equivalent experience. Minimum 5 years Unix/Linux systems administration experience, along with a minimum of 3 years IA experience ensuring system availability, integrity, authentication, and confidentiality. A minimum of 2 years information technology experience working in a classified computer facility in information, intelligence, or security areas. Extensive knowledge of computer operating systems, hardware, and software. Experience with Perl, VBA or other programming/scripting languages. Excellent organizational and communication skills and the ability to effectively interact with managers and technical staff.
Clearance: Applicants selected will be subject to a Government security investigation and must meet the eligibility requirements for access to classified information. Eligibility requirements include US citizenship. Future needs may require the ability to be eligible for DOD clearance requiring background investigation and/or Polygraph examination. Preference would be for current SSBI.

Desired: Some Windows computer experience. Experience with VMware or other virtualization software. Working familiarity with National Industrial Security Program Operating Manual (NISPOM), Director of Central Intelligence Directives (DCID) or Intelligence Community Directives (ICD) security requirements.
